What is Ferrous Bisglycinate?

Ferrous bisglycinate is an organic iron compound formed by the chelation of iron with two molecules of glycine, an amino acid. This chelation process enhances the stability and absorption of iron in the body. Unlike other iron salts, such as ferrous sulfate or ferrous fumarate, ferrous bisglycinate is less likely to cause gastrointestinal side effects, making it an attractive option for those with iron deficiency.

Solubility of Ferrous Bisglycinate

The solubility of ferrous bisglycinate is influenced by several factors, including pH levels, temperature, and the presence of other substances in the solution. Here are some key points about its solubility:

1. pH Dependence

Ferrous bisglycinate exhibits different solubility characteristics at varying pH levels. It tends to be more soluble in acidic conditions, which is beneficial as the stomach’s acidic environment aids in its dissolution. This property enhances the bioavailability of iron, allowing for better absorption in the intestines.

2. Temperature Impact

Higher temperatures typically increase the solubility of many compounds, including ferrous bisglycinate. When formulating supplements, manufacturers may consider this aspect to ensure that the product remains effective even in varying storage conditions.

3. Comparative Solubility

When compared to other iron compounds, ferrous bisglycinate demonstrates superior solubility. Iron salts like ferrous sulfate can precipitate in the presence of certain dietary components, leading to reduced absorption. Ferrous bisglycinate, on the other hand, remains soluble and bioavailable, making it a preferred choice for supplementation.

Why Solubility Matters

The solubility of ferrous bisglycinate is crucial for several reasons:

1. Enhanced Absorption

Higher solubility leads to better absorption in the gastrointestinal tract. Since iron is primarily absorbed in the duodenum and upper jejunum, a highly soluble form like ferrous bisglycinate ensures that adequate iron levels are reached in the bloodstream.

2. Reduced Gastrointestinal Side Effects

Many individuals experience discomfort when taking traditional iron supplements due to their lower solubility and higher likelihood of causing constipation or nausea. The superior solubility of ferrous bisglycinate minimizes these side effects, making it easier for individuals to maintain their iron supplementation regimen.

3. Improved Efficacy

The effectiveness of an iron supplement is largely determined by how much iron is absorbed into the body. With its high solubility and bioavailability, ferrous bisglycinate provides a more efficient way to address iron deficiency and support overall health.
